Broken Hinges

Replacement-Doors-300x200.jpgIt's crucial that your door is functioning properly. A damaged door can be an issue for security and can ruin your home's appearance. Fortunately Taskers can help get your doors back in good working order by making quick and affordable repairs.

The cost of repair for doors depends on the type and extent of damage however, it could be as affordable as $50 for the most basic tasks such as filling in holes, dents and dings. It can cost as high as $700 for more extensive alterations, such as replacing the passage set or an unkeyed lock or finishing the frame.

If your door hinges are swollen or don't close properly, it's likely that the upper hinge screws have loosened. It is possible to solve this issue by putting some shims to the hinges. The cost of the wood can vary between $5 and $10, dependent on the dimensions and shape of your door. This will allow the screw sit in the hinge opening correctly and increase its strength.

Another issue that is common is sagging, which happens when the side of the door that is closest the hinge droops slightly and creates a noticeable gap between the door and the frame. The hinge screws can be tightened, but a professional will typically be able to get rid of the sagging areas and restore the door's shape by sanding or planeing it.

Both exterior and interior doors are susceptible to wear and tear, especially if they are used by a crowded household. Weather (snow, rain) or other conditions such as a change in humidity can also cause damage to the doors. DIYers can fix sagging, swelling or sticking doors but major warping, buckleling or rusting may require a complete replacement.

Sagging Frames

Composite doors incorporate a range of different materials, such as organic fibres, wood pulp and PVC to create a strong and durable door. They provide good insulation and security, making them an ideal choice for households that are busy. Like all doors, they could be prone to problems as time passes. These can include fraying frames, noises from grinding and broken locks. A damaged or decaying garage door could cause security issues and allow moisture and pests to enter the garage. It could also cause damage to the frame, its surrounds and the surrounding area.

A sagging door is caused by misalignment of the hinges. This causes the gap to be wider on the latch-side of the door than on the hinge side. This problem is also caused by uneven weathering of the hinges and doorframe. In certain cases, this can even lead to a split in the jamb of the door.

It's possible to make repairs that are temporary for a hinge, such as using a shim to support a hinge, but it's recommended to seek out an expert. This will not only restore the door's functionality, but also ensure that any issues are dealt with to prevent future problems and repair costs.

A door that is sagging or falling is usually an indication of more severe structural problems. It can be caused by the settling of the foundation or framing which may cause cracks to develop in the plaster or drywall on the top of your door. It may also be caused by decay or termites. It is important to speak with a professional for a full examination and assessment. They will be able to provide a range of repair options to meet your needs. They can also assist with the replacement of damaged parts.
